## Tuning

VramScope samples allocator state on a timer, so the numbers you see are only as honest as the sampling interval. Crank it too low and the profiler itself starts skewing the heap it's measuring; too high and you'll miss short-lived spikes, which is exactly what a security reviewer auditing for exfil-sized buffers cares about. Same deal with the snapshot retention cap — keep it small unless you enjoy profiling the profiler. We shipped defaults that balance overhead against fidelity, listed here.

tuning constants:
THRESHOLDS = {
    "kelix": 280,
    "druvan": 756,
    "oliael": 399,
}

09:41 — Gaugepost metrics-aggregation sidecar started dropping counters on pods with more than 200 series. Root cause: the new ring-buffer sizing change under review last week shipped with an off-by-one on the flush threshold. 09:48 — paging fired on missing-series alerts. 09:55 — sidecar pinned to prior image fleet-wide; gaps backfilled from the relay. Reviewer note: the offending diff is two lines in the buffer constructor. The fixed build is identified by the token below.

session token of yajep-hahaf = htk31_bdf9e6857d57a699ce425c2d94acb7d

## Authentication

Quick heads-up for the sync: Rotabelle (our secrets-rotation utility) now talks to the Vaultling service directly, so you no longer need to shuffle env files around. Just run `rotabelle auth init` once and it caches a session token locally. Rotation runs nightly; if a rotation fails, ping the platform channel and re-run with `--force`. For local testing against the staging Vaultling instance, use the key below.

app token of kagap-tafog = vxb7-1L6kA2y